Expert Roof Repair in Midway, UT

Roof repair in Midway means dealing with conditions most Utah communities never face. At 5,575 feet in the Heber Valley, Midway homes absorb heavy snowpack, freeze-thaw cycles, summer hail, and strong seasonal winds. Those forces crack shingles, lift flashing, form ice dams along eave edges, and push water into decking before a stain ever shows on your ceiling. Lewis Contracting repairs the specific damage those conditions cause: missing or cracked shingles, failed flashing, leaking valleys, and ice-dam-related water intrusion.
